Secret of Email Marketing

 

Email marketing is the hardest.  That’s what Seth Godin observes and I have to agree. Few communications are a ephemeral as the email pitch.  You either respond to it, or it is relegated to that bulging “delete” section of mail.

How to get a reaction? It’s not the subject line. (How many times have you deleted something that said, “Money for Life Without Working?” And personally, I can’t think of a better subject than that!) It’s the sender line.

Unless you have a relationship with your target, your email isn’t going to get opened, no matter how brilliant the prose.  Good luck.
